Who Are We?
Celebrate inclusive leadership and ministry in all aspects of liturgy
Include women and men planning together and taking responsilbity for Sunday celebrations
Offer prayer, welcoming worship that reflects both the people gathered and the country we live in
Create Sunday gatherings that form and sustain us to reach out in mission and give support and hospitality to others
What's Our Vision?
To be church that is inclusive - where all people feel they belong
To be a bicultural expression of our Christian identity.
To be informed and advocate for social and environmental justice.
To contribute to making our city, our country, our world a fairer place,
To strive for freedom from discrimination on any grounds – race, gender, creed, colour.
To take care of one another.

Our Gathering
Every Sunday we gather for Eucharist - the heart of our Rongopai community.
Our liturgies include discussion on the Word and shared prayer. People participate as much as they wish.
Music and singing form an important part of our celebration.

Where We Gather
We gather in person at 5pm each Sunday at Hou Mana Wai, 104 The Drive, Epsom, Auckland (Formerly the Mercy Spirituality Centre ).
We also gather on zoom, where people can be active participants, not just observers.
